Storage
American fridge freezers are larger than their British counterparts and allow you to store and preserve more food items until you're ready for it. They're perfect for large families, frequent house guests and anyone who wants to purchase bargain items or bulk buy items to reduce waste and to make it easier to manage shopping trips.
There are plenty of storage options that are available in a refrigerator that is American-style including drawers and shelves. Some refrigerators come with adjustable shelves, which makes it possible to modify your fridge to fit different sizes of drink and food containers. Door racks are great for storing condiments like mustard, ketchup and pasteurised juices. Freezer drawers are ideal for frozen meats and vegetables, as well as bread. It's recommended to avoid storing milk in the doorway, as it will be more vulnerable to temperature fluctuations and can get spoiled faster.

Also, don't forget think about the delivery and installation of your new appliance. It is essential to determine the height, width and depth of your home entrance and any doors or steps it'll need to pass through before it can enter your kitchen. Compare these measurements to the dimensions of the model you're considering to ensure it will fit. If you need to, you can employ a strong person or handyman to help get it into the stairs if necessary.
